9. Data Privacy

You or your customers, partners or associates, whichever may be applicable, are the owner of any data you upload into the Service ("Your Data"). You hereby agree that CleanCloud is the owner of all data other than Your Data, including any system generated data generated by the Service or any data compiled from data inputted into the Service by all Users on an aggregate basis ("CleanCloud Data"). Subject to our Privacy Policy, CleanCloud may use CleanCloud Data in any way it chooses including to improve or adapt its services, or to create or design new products and services. By using our Service we may need to process the personal data of your customers. Both CleanCloud and you will comply with the obligations under the Data Protection Act 2018 and the General Data Protection Regulation ((EU) 2016/679) (“Data Protection Legislation”). Where we process any personal data on your behalf when performing our obligations under the Agreement, you shall be controller and CleanCloud shall be processor for the purposes of the Data Protection Legislation. You agree that the scope, nature and purpose of processing by us is in relation to the provision of the Service. The type of personal data will be set out in Your Data, and the categories of data subjects are any individuals that may be referred to within Your Data. The duration of the processing for the length of time reasonably necessary to provide the Service. If we process personal data on your behalf, we shall:

1. process that personal data only on your written instructions unless CleanCloud is required by the laws of any member of the European Union or by the laws of the European Union applicable to you to process personal data (“Applicable Laws”);

2. ensure that we have in place appropriate technical and organisational measures, reviewed and approved by you, to protect against unauthorised or unlawful processing of personal data and against accidental loss or destruction of, or damage to, personal data, appropriate to the harm that might result from the unauthorised or unlawful processing or accidental loss, destruction or damage and the nature of the data to be protected, having regard to the state of technological development and the cost of implementing any measures;

3. not transfer any personal data outside of the European Economic Area and the United Kingdom unless the following conditions are fulfilled: (a) CleanCloud or you have provided appropriate safeguards in relation to the transfer; (b) the data subject has enforceable rights and effective legal remedies; (c) CleanCloud complies with its obligations under the Data Protection Legislation by providing an adequate level of protection to any personal data that is transferred; and (d) CleanCloud complies with reasonable instructions notified to it in advance by you with respect to the processing of the personal data;

4. assist you in responding to any request from a data subject and in ensuring compliance with your obligations under the Data Protection Legislation with respect to security, breach notifications, impact assessments and consultations with supervisory authorities or regulators;

5. notify you without undue delay on becoming aware of a personal data breach;

6. ensure that all our employees keep the personal data confidential; 7. at your written direction, delete or return personal data and copies thereof to you on termination of the Agreement unless required by Applicable Law to store the personal data; and

8. maintain complete and accurate records and information to demonstrate its compliance with the Data Protection Legislation and allow for audits by you or your designated auditor. You consent to CleanCloud appointing third-party processors of Personal Data under the Agreement for the purposes of storage and data analytics. CleanCloud confirms that it has entered or (as the case may be) will enter with the third-party processor into a written agreement substantially on that third party's standard terms of business. As between CleanCloud and you, CleanCloud shall remain fully liable for all acts or omissions of any third-party processor appointed by it.

Service Level Agreement

Monthly Uptime Guarantee

CleanCloud guarantees that its Service will be available 99.9% of the time in a calendar month ("Monthly Uptime Guarantee"), excluding Maintenance and Exclusions (both terms of which are defined below). You are eligible to claim service credit(s) for Service Downtime if CleanCloud fails to meet the Monthly Uptime Guarantee, provided the total Service Downtime of 0.1% in a calendar month is verified by CleanCloud. "Service Downtime" is defined as an inability to access the Service caused by failure of network equipment managed, owned, leased or used by CleanCloud to provide the Service, including the failure of managed switches, routers, and cabling but excluding Maintenance and Exclusions. The Monthly Uptime Guarantee does not include time required to perform data restores and backups if applicable.

Irrecoverable Data Guarantee

If you attempt to access any of your data but the data is irrecoverable, you must report the same to CleanCloud as soon as possible. CleanCloud will investigate the cause of the same and will require your assistance during such investigation. If the result of CleanCloud’s investigation indicates that the cause of such irrecoverable data is due to the fault of CleanCloud, then CleanCloud will grant a service credit to you up to a maximum of the fee charged to you for the calendar month during which the irrecoverable data event took place.
